说明

为了避免对DolphinScheduler产生过度依赖,实践中通常不会全面采用其内置的所有任务节点类型。相反,会选择性地利用DolphinScheduler的HTTP任务节点功能,以此作为工作流执行管理的桥梁,对接并驱动自有项目的业务流程。这种策略不仅确保了流程编排的灵活性与扩展性,还有效减少了对外部调度系统的深度绑定,从而在提升项目自洽能力的同时,保持了良好的系统间解耦。

简而言之,我们倾向于仅采纳DolphinScheduler中的HTTP任务节点,作为调度机制的一部分,来促进我们内部项目工作流的自动化执行。这样做既能享受DolphinScheduler带来的调度便利,又避免了全盘接受其所有组件所带来的潜在风险,实现了更为稳健、可控的项目管理方案。
